Three ways to retrieve deleted notes on iPhone

Once you deleted the note from the app, Apple would put it in the recently deleted folder for as long as 30 days. You could recover the deleted notes on iPhone which were deleted in the last month.

If the time is out, you could only restore the deleted iPhone notes from backup or use third-party iPhone data recovery software.

Solution 1. Restore iPhone notes from the recently deleted folder

Apple saves recently deleted notes for 30 days. That means that if you accidentally deleted an important note in the last month, you could recover it from this folder directly. Follow the detailed steps to restore deleted notes.

Step 1. Open the Note app on your iPhone and tap the back arrow in the top-left corner to check the note folders.

Step 2. Scroll down to find the “Recently Deleted” folder. In this folder, you could see all the notes you have deleted but not permanently deleted on your iPhone.

Step 3. Find the deleted note you want to recover and swipe left to tap the folder icon, and then you could put the note in another folder. Or you tap “Edit” in the top-right corner and choose notes and then tap “Move” to recover notes to other folders.

Solution 2. Retrieve iPhone notes with backup files

If you have made an iPhone backup via iTunes or iCloud, you could recover deleted notes without any hassle. However, this method could fail if you have opened iCloud syncing. Because iTunes and iCloud backup could not include the app and data synced with iCloud.

Please make sure you have never turned on iCloud syncing before using iTunes backup.

Some iOS users said notes could be included both in iCloud backup and iCloud syncing files. Although you have turned on iCloud syncing, you could find your notes back by cutting off the network to stop syncing after restoring the iPhone from iCloud backup.

The method will make the existing iPhone data covered by the backup files. It’s suggested to make a backup before using this way via iTunes/iCloud or a free iPhone backup tool-FoneTool.

Recover deleted notes on iPhone from iTunes backup

Step 1. Launch iTunes on the computer you have made iPhone backup.

Step 2. Connect your iPhone with the computer and click the device icon.

Step 3. Go to “Summary” >” Backups” and click “Restore Backup”.

recover-data-via-itunes

Step 4. Choose the iTunes backup in the popup window and wait for the restore process to finish.

Recover deleted notes on iPhone from iCloud backup

Step 1. Erase all existing iPhone data by tapping “Settings” > “General” > “Transfer or Reset iPhone” > “Erase All Content and Settings”.

erase-all-contents

Step 2. Your iPhone will restart automatically. Choose “Restore from iCloud backup” when setting the “Apps & Data”. The restoring time depends on the size of the iCloud backup and the network speed.
